BORDERED

(adj., verb)

Definitions

There are 6 meanings of the word Bordered.

How to pronounce bordered:

US

Bordered - as an adjective

Having a border especially of a specified kind; sometimes used as a combining term

Example: "Black-bordered handkerchief"

Antonyms (Opposite Meaning)
unbordered

Bordered - as a verb

To put a border on something.

To form a border around; to bound.

To lie on, or adjacent to, a border of.

Example: "Denmark borders germany to the south."

To touch at a border (with on, upon, or with).

Example: "Connecticut borders on massachusetts."

To approach; to come near to; to verge (with on or upon).
